Wood Chip Moisture

Moisture Content Directly Correlates to Quality

Most chip purchasers weigh wet chips, but pay chip suppliers based on dry chips delivered. To calculate the bone-dry tonnage delivered, a representative wood chip moisture content is applied to the wet weight of the chips delivered to the mill. The wood chips used in pulp production have natural variations in moisture. The amount of water and bone dry fiber entering the process can vary greatly. The MoistTech online analyzer can measure moisture in all of the wood chips before they enter the pulp process, making automatic feed-forward adjustments possible.

Understand the Process

MoistTech sensors feature unique technology that can calculate measurements through the near-infrared region (NIR) of the electromagnetic spectrum, to accurately measure and control moisture from lab to line. This technology allows our products to measure moisture without direct contact with the product, thus it provides accurate results without creating any waste.
